Re: CapOne Platinum upgraded to Venture Rewards

Facebook is definitely involved with the EO, because I just got a call from the EO and was given a direct #, pin and extension to speak with the person handling my case if I have future questions. 

 

Apparently the first person I spoke with spoke too soon, and all was not good. I got a call yesterday, and the rep said that they've tried many different routes but can't upgrade my account. She did, however, offer to give my account the same rewards as the QS or Venture Rewards, and asked me which was more important to me. She offered to check with a couple of other departments in the EO and should have a definitive answer by Tuesday, but asked if I would consider having either QS Rewards or Venture Rewards applied to my Platinum as a backup. 

 

A bit disappointed, but I guess certain accounts really are very difficult to PC. Still, it's a nice offer to apply the rewards of their premium accounts. If I can't PC, though, I'll likely close the account later this year after I app for the Citi Prestige and Venture Rewards.
